COURSE DURATION
One of the key benefits of studying with ILSPA is the flexibility to work at your own pace and submit your coursework when you feel ready. The more time and focus you dedicate to your studies, the sooner you will be able to complete the course. On average, Students take between 3 to 6 months to achieve their qualification, however you can take up to a year if you need to.
If you are enrolled in our online classes, you have the option to complete the course within the scheduled class period or take additional time if needed. All Students are given a one-year deadline from the date of enrolment to submit their coursework. Your specific deadline will be confirmed when you enrol.

ACHIEVEMENT TESTS
ILSPA's achievement tests are designed to test your knowledge of the subject area you are studying. Once you have read the study material and gained a good understanding of it, you can complete the test.
You may refer to your course material during a test, as you can leave and go back to it at any time. The tests are not timed so you can take as long as you need to provide your answers. The answers to the questions you have completed will be saved in our system. We test you on what you understand rather than what you can memorise.
Make sure that you are confident in your knowledge of the subject before completing the tests as your results will go towards your final grade. After submitting your test answers online, you will receive your results straight away. You need to achieve 16 correct answers to pass the test, which equates to 80%.
If you fail a test, you will have the opportunity to retake it one more time, but we can only award you a maximum result of 80% if you pass on your second attempt. If you do not pass your retake, you will fail the unit. It is necessary for you to pass all the coursework included in your course to achieve the qualification. If you are studying our Legal Secretaries Diploma course and fail a unit, we can award you certificates for the other subjects you pass which include both achievement tests and assessments/assignments.
ASSESSMENTS
ILSPA's practical assessments involve producing legal forms, documents, and letters. You can begin these tasks after studying the relevant subject and completing the achievement test. These hands-on activities are designed to help you develop competence and confidence in Legal Secretary work.
Comprehensive instructions and examples are provided to guide you through the coursework. Please ensure you have the latest version of Adobe Acrobat Reader installed on your computer, as some of the PDF documents required for your assessments must be opened and completed using this software. You can download it for free here: https://get.adobe.com/uk/reader/.
Blank legal forms required for certain assessments are provided for you to complete as part of your coursework. To support your learning, we have also included examples of completed legal forms. Please note that the scenarios used in these examples may differ slightly from your assessment instructions to ensure originality and prevent direct copying.
It is essential to proofread and check your work carefully before submitting it, as this greatly increases your chances of achieving a high grade. To help you avoid common mistakes, a list of frequent errors can be found in the Student Resources section of our Student and Member area.
By completing the assessments, you will demonstrate your ability to follow instructions and apply word processing skills to a variety of documents commonly used in legal practice. Please read each assessment criterion thoroughly and ensure that your work reflects a high level of accuracy and attention to detail—both of which are key to passing the course and earning a strong grade.
Assessments must be submitted once you have completed and uploaded all coursework for a unit. Results will be provided within 14 days. If your work does not meet the required standard, you will be given the opportunity to revise and resubmit it one more time. Please note that if you pass on your second attempt, the maximum grade you can receive is 80%.
Your Course Assessor will provide personalised feedback on your work, including clear guidance on any necessary corrections.

COURSE EXTENSIONS
You have up to one year to submit your coursework. If you are not able to complete your studies within the one year time frame, you can apply for a three month extension. We are able to grant exemptions in extenuating circumstances. To apply for an extension, please put your request into writing by emailing us at info@institutelegalsecretaries.com and explain why you have been unable to complete the course within one year. Please note that you must do this before your course deadline.
COURSE RESULTS
Students are given a percentage for each of their pieces of coursework. An average percentage is taken from these results and the following grades are awarded for the overall result:
Pass: 80% to 89%
Merit: 90% to 94%
Distinction: 95% to 100%
When you pass all your coursework, you will be awarded ILSPA’s qualification. Our pass rate is very high - 95% of Students who complete their coursework achieve the qualification.
Please note, it is necessary to pass all the units in the Legal Secretaries Diploma course to achieve the qualification. If you fail one of the units, we will award you qualifications in the individual practical units you pass. We do not award qualifications for units which only have achievement tests.
